RAINN: The Rape, Abuse & Incest National Network
If you or someone you know is experiencing sexual violence, please know that there is help available. RAINN offers a wide variety of resources and help for survivors. Their 24/7 hotline| can connect you with trained supporters who can provide private guidance. RAINN also offers online messaging, resources, and legal advocacy to help survivors navigate the complex challenges of sexual violence.
